Selecting the right type of firewood is essential for a warm burn . Different wood kinds, such as birch and ash , give varying amounts of heat . Proper curing is utterly important ; freshly cut wood contains too much moisture, leading to poor burning and increased buildup. Aim for a moisture content of 15 to 20 percent – this promotes clean burning, maximum heat output, and minimized environmental impact . Pile your wood on a well-ventilated area distant from your dwelling to facilitate adequate drying method .

The Science Drying: How Oven Drying Changes Firewood
The technique of kiln drying firewood is a sophisticated application of physics and heat distribution. At first, freshly harvested wood contains a significant amount of moisture, typically between 20% and 60%, which reduces efficient combustion and promotes tar buildup in chimneys. Kiln drying uses controlled temperatures and airflow to extract this moisture, lowering the wood's core moisture content to a safe level, often below 20%. This reduction not only improves burning efficiency but also decreases the risk of pest infestation and decay . The even airflow is crucial for carrying away the humidity and ensuring thorough drying throughout the wood stack .
